Okay, seperate backend and frontend theme system is done. This in not just a redirect to a new page template but an implementation of the complete theme for the backend.

So now you can create a theme for the backend without interpolating the code for it into the frontends theme. Firered can be the frontend and as soon as you go to the new control panel you can choose a theme like Marvin. Blocks and regions are seperate so removing or moving theme is easy and does not conflict when changing from one area to the next.

Especially important is the fact that the control panel can have a completly different navigation system from the frontend. Give it a try. demo admin/admin
